Output 66e8ef155823ba6e0d8204d1f16d72bb4f1ebbca23dc2a23e8dba0be96f02b93:2

value
98712537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ccb50aff44a8cec54dfa80423f633cb574f8fb5 OP_EQUAL
address
MVVDGHhzteR2954fyM5a67tJbLUy2ZPKXa
transaction
66e8ef155823ba6e0d8204d1f16d72bb4f1ebbca23dc2a23e8dba0be96f02b93
spent
true